Bye Bye 2025 (Radio-Canada)
* producer: Guillaume Lspérance (for the 10th consecutive year).
* Content: The show is being “constantly rewritten” to stay relevant to current events. It will also include nods to the very first Bye Bye show from 1968.
* Follow-up: Behind the Scenes of Bye Bye will air 60 minutes after Bye Bye 2025,offering a look at the making of the special.

Improtein Exposes 2025 (ICI TÉLÉ and HERE TOU.TV)
* Collective: Improtein (nadia Campbell, Stéphane Guertin, Martin Laporte, olivier Nadon, and Vincent Poirier).
* Format: A comedic review of the year’s events.
* Guests: Alain Rayes (former Conservative MP), Georges Laraque (ex-Canadian player), and Coco Belliveau (Acadian comedian).
* Theme: The show portrays the country as “descending into chaos.”
